District Overview Kiewit Foundations Co. is a full-service geotechnical foundation contractor operating across North America. Our expertise covers drilled shafts, micro piles, driven piles, auger cast-in-place piles, full displacement piles, soil mixing, support of excavation, anchors, tie-backs, stone columns, and other geotechnical solutions. We serve the transportation, power, water/wastewater, mining, building, industrial, oil, gas, and chemical markets, delivering differentiated solutions with a multi-faceted, leading-edge division of Kiewit focused on holistic, industry-leading foundations.

Qualifications

8+ years of experience in planning, scheduling, and managing deep foundation and/or ground improvement operations.

5+ years of supervisory experience as a superintendent.

Experience with foundation/ground improvement equipment (drills, concrete pumps, batch plants) and rapid troubleshooting.

Knowledge of proper pumping and placement of concrete and grout.

Skilled in at least one of pile driving, auger cast, small diameter shafts, micro piles, etc.

Self-starter, highly motivated, able to work with minimal supervision.

Quick learner of Kiewit’s policies, procedures, and software programs.

Ability to identify and resolve problems that may arise.

Excellent organizational, administrative, communication, and interpersonal skills.

Strong all‑around knowledge of ground improvement techniques, structural deep foundation methods, and support of excavation (SOE) operations, including rigid inclusions, soil mixing, vibro‑replacement, vibro‑compaction, compaction grouting, permeation grouting, jet grouting, and deep dynamic compaction. Structural deep foundation experience includes micro piles, drilled shafts, auger‑cast‑in‑place piles, and divine piles. Support of excavation experience includes secant piles, soldier pile anchors, and tie‑backs.
